Output 3d85bbbd3180fbcf33507105acdc43c6db9ffa4070633dbbc4940a3efcf41609:0

value
9299557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f465feb0a5dd117268509e7809155cccbf69ef OP_EQUAL
address
MBMr1dMhqHk5CPxi34Ecc7HCyEuEWUVv3d
transaction
3d85bbbd3180fbcf33507105acdc43c6db9ffa4070633dbbc4940a3efcf41609
spent
true